New Mexico State University Grants operates as a two-year branch campus of the New Mexico State University system in the city of Grants, situated approximately 80 miles west of Albuquerque. Located in Cibola County near the base of Mount Taylor, the campus serves the educational needs of both Grants and the surrounding rural communities. The institution focuses on associate degree programs and career-technical certificates, with notable offerings in applied business, education, health sciences, and welding technology. The campus maintains an open admission policy and provides flexible scheduling options for its commuter student population, though no on-campus housing is available. Students have access to academic support services, a library, and computer labs within the main campus building complex.

Popular Areas of Study
Popular majors at New Mexico State University Grants are Liberal Arts and Humanities, Health Professions, and Homeland Security, Law Enforcement, Firefighting. 31% of students major in Liberal Arts and Humanities, 29% in Health Professions, and 9% in Homeland Security, Law Enforcement, Firefighting.
